**S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ION:**
*Title; Associated Form; and OMB Number:* Certificate Pertaining to Foreign Interest; SF328; OMB Control Number 0704-XXXX.
*Needs and Uses:* Completion of the SF 328 (which will be designated as a Common Form allowing its use by other federal agencies) and submission of supporting documentation ( *e.g.,* company or entity charter documents, board meeting minutes, stock or securities information, descriptions of organizational structures, contracts, sales, leases and/or loan agreements and revenue documents, annual reports and income statements, etc.) is part of the eligibility determination for access to classified information and/or issuance of a Facility Clearance.
*Affected Public:* Business or Other For-Profit; Not-For-Profit Institutions.
*Annual Burden Hours:* 2,243.5.
*Number of Respondents:* 1,923.
*Responses per Respondent:* 1.
*Annual Responses:* 1,923.
*Average Burden per Response:* 70 minutes.
*Frequency:* On occasion.
